Indulge in the tropical delight of this Pineapple No-Bake Cheesecake, a creamy and refreshing dessert that perfectly balances sweet, tangy, and crunchy textures. With a rich vanilla-flavored cream filling, a buttery biscuit crust, and juicy pineapple chunks on top, this no-bake treat is easy to prepare and perfect for any occasion. ★Ingredients
For the Crust:
- 2 cups crushed digestive biscuits (or graham crackers)
- ½ cup melted butter
For the Filling:
- 1½ cups cream cheese (room temperature)
- 1 cup condensed milk
- 1 teaspoon vanilla extract
- 1 cup whipped cream
- ½ cup pineapple chunks (drained if canned)
For the Topping:
- 1 cup fresh pineapple chunks
- 2 tablespoons honey or pineapple syrup (optional)
- Fresh mint leaves (for garnish)
★Instructions
Prepare the Crust:
Mix crushed biscuits with melted butter until well combined.
Press the mixture into the bottom of a lined baking dish and refrigerate for 30 minutes.
Make the Filling:
In a large bowl, beat the cream cheese until smooth.
Add condensed milk and vanilla extract, mixing until creamy.
Fold in the whipped cream and pineapple chunks.
Assemble the Cheesecake:
Spread the filling evenly over the chilled biscuit crust.
Refrigerate for at least 4 hours or until firm.
Add the Topping & Serve:
Arrange fresh pineapple chunks on top.
Drizzle with honey or pineapple syrup for extra sweetness.
Garnish with fresh mint leaves and serve chilled.
